Choosing the Right Mezzanine Type

First things first: you need to decide on the type of mezzanine that will become your loft. Each style connects to the main building in a different way, and each has its own pros and cons depending on what you need. It’s a bit like choosing between a standalone bookshelf, a wall-mounted one, or shelves built right into the wall itself.

  • Free-Standing Mezzanine: This is a completely self-supported structure with its own columns and framework. It stands independently of the building's primary support system, offering incredible flexibility. You can install it, move it, or even take it down later without touching the main steel frame.
  • Building-Supported Mezzanine: With this design, the loft is tied directly into the building's main steel columns and frame. This approach creates a clean, seamless structure and is usually more space-efficient because you don't need extra support columns eating up your ground-floor space.
  • Rack-Supported Mezzanine: You'll see this a lot in warehouses and industrial shops. The loft is literally built on top of heavy-duty shelving or pallet racking systems. It's a brilliantly efficient way to combine high-density storage below with usable floor space above.

Calculating Your Loft Load Capacity

Once you've picked a mezzanine style, the next critical step is figuring out its load capacity. This is measured in pounds per square foot (PSF), and it simply defines how much weight the loft floor can safely hold. This isn't a number you guess on; the intended use of your loft dictates the strength you need.

For example, a loft meant for a home office with a few desks and chairs might only need a 125 PSF rating. But if you’re planning to store heavy equipment, pallets of inventory, or machine parts up there, you’ll need a much beefier rating—think 250 PSF or more—to keep everything safe and sound. Over-engineering is smart, but under-engineering is flat-out dangerous and a nightmare to fix later.

Your loft's load capacity is the single most important safety feature you'll decide on. Always plan for the heaviest thing you could ever imagine putting up there to ensure the structure is secure for life.

Planning Access with Stairs and Landings

So, how are you getting up to this awesome new loft? Your answer will impact both safety and the layout of your ground floor. The type of staircase you choose is always a trade-off between how much floor space it uses and how easy it is to climb.

Here’s a quick rundown of the common options:

Staircase Type Description Best For
Straight-Run Stairs A single, straight flight of stairs. Moving large items, high-traffic areas.
L-Shaped Stairs Stairs that make a 90-degree turn with a landing. Breaking up a long flight, fitting into corners.
Spiral Stairs Stairs that wind around a central column. Extremely tight spaces where a traditional staircase won't fit.

Straight-run stairs are the most practical for hauling furniture or equipment, but they have the largest footprint on your ground floor. Spiral staircases are fantastic space-savers, but good luck getting a sofa up one. Creating a Stable Thermal Envelope with Insulation

First things first: you need a solid thermal envelope. Steel is a fantastic conductor of heat, which is a nice way of saying an uninsulated building will feel like an oven in the summer and an icebox in the winter. This problem is only magnified in a loft, where hot air naturally rises and gets trapped.

High-performance insulation is your best line of defense. It stops heat from passing through the roof and walls, keeping your indoor climate stable all year round. Some of the most effective choices include:

  • Spray Foam Insulation: This creates a perfect, seamless air barrier that plugs every gap and crack. It’s a powerhouse for both thermal performance and moisture control.
  • Insulated Metal Panels (IMPs): Think of these as a high-tech sandwich. They combine steel siding, rigid foam insulation, and a finished interior wall into one super-efficient, prefabricated panel.
  • Fiberglass Batts: The classic, budget-friendly choice. It fits snugly between the building’s framing and is typically paired with a vapor barrier to keep condensation at bay.

How to Budget for Your Lofted Steel Building

https://www.youtube.com/embed/U-i58CA-loc

Figuring out the costs for a steel building with a loft is the first real step in getting your project off the ground. It's easy to look for a simple price-per-square-foot, but the truth is, the loft itself is the biggest variable that will shape your final budget.

The best way to think about it is in two parts: you have the basic building shell, and then you have the loft system. The shell has a pretty predictable base cost, but the mezzanine brings in a whole new set of factors. The final price tag gets pushed and pulled by the loft's size, how much weight it needs to hold, the kind of staircase you pick, any special foundation work, and finishing touches like electrical and plumbing.

Yes, adding a loft increases the initial investment. But here's the kicker: it’s almost always far cheaper than expanding the building's footprint to get the same amount of usable space.

The Core Cost Components

Breaking down the budget helps you see exactly where your money is going. The main expenses fall into a few key categories, and understanding them lets you make smart decisions that keep your project on track financially.

Your budget will mostly be made up of these four things:

  • The Building Kit: This is the big one. It covers the main steel frame, the secondary framing, all the wall and roof panels, and the nuts and bolts to put the basic structure together.
  • The Loft/Mezzanine System: Think of this as its own separate package. It includes the structural steel for the loft floor, the decking, and any built-in supports. The cost is tied directly to how big and how strong you need it to be.
  • Access and Safety Features: This covers the staircase, any landings, and the safety railings required for the loft. The price here depends on the style, materials, and how complex the design is.
  • Foundation and Erection: Concrete and labor are always significant costs. A loft adds a lot of weight, which might mean you need a thicker concrete slab or reinforced footers. That can bump up your foundation expenses.

Here's the key takeaway for budgeting: building up with a loft delivers way more long-term value. You’re getting that extra square footage at a much lower cost-per-foot than if you had to pour a bigger foundation and put up a larger single-story building.

How High Should My Ceilings Be for a Comfortable Loft?

This is easily one of the most important measurements you'll decide on. Nobody wants a loft that feels like a cramped attic, so you need enough headroom both upstairs and downstairs. The sweet spot we always recommend is a minimum building eave height of 16 to 18 feet.

That height gives you the room to create about 7 to 8 feet of clearance on each level. It's not just about feeling open and comfortable; that's also the height most building codes require for a space to be considered habitable. Trust me, it's far easier to plan for this height from the start than to try and raise a roof later.

Can I Add a Loft to an Existing Steel Building?

Technically, yes, you can retrofit a loft into a building that's already standing. But it's a complicated and almost always expensive job. It's not as simple as just building a second floor—you'll need a licensed engineer to do a full structural deep-dive to see if the original frame and foundation can even handle that much extra weight.

It's always, and I mean always, more cost-effective and safer to design the loft into the building from the very beginning. When you integrate it from the start, the entire structure is engineered to work together as a single system, which saves you from a world of headaches and costly modifications down the road.

What Are the Key Building Code Requirements for a Loft?

When an inspector walks through your project, their number one concern with a loft or mezzanine is safety. The exact rules can change a bit depending on where you live, but they almost always zero in on a few critical areas to keep everyone safe.

You'll need to be ready to meet specific standards for:

  • Guardrail Height: To prevent falls, most places mandate that your guardrails be at least 42 inches high.
  • Staircase Dimensions: There are strict rules for stairs, covering everything from minimum width and tread depth to riser height and handrail requirements.
  • Load Capacity Signage: You’ll likely need to post a sign that clearly states the loft's maximum load capacity in pounds per square foot (PSF).
  • Emergency Egress: If you plan on using the loft as a living space or office, it has to have a proper emergency exit, like a window of a certain size.
